Hvordan beregne sykluser per instruksjon

Hvordan beregne sykluser per instruksjon


Sykluser per instruksjon er en form for datamaskin måling som beregner hvor mye tid til å fullføre en instruksjon ved hjelp av klokkesykluser på prosessoren og instruksjon greven av programmet. De sykluser per instruksjon sammen med instruksjon greven av et program bestemme sin syklus teller, og syklusen teller multiplisert med klokke syklus tid vil gi den sentrale prosessor (CPU) gjennomføringstid. CPU ganger brukes til å sammenligne de forestillinger av ulike dataprosessorer.

Bruksanvisning

1 Konverter CPU klokke sykluser teller i vitenskapelig notasjon. Vitenskapelig notasjon gjør at data skal presenteres i kortform ved å bli kvitt det av overdreven nuller. Skriv ned bare antallet rett før komma der nuller start. Tilsett nuller opp at du skal kaste og skrive dem som en eksponentiell kraft 10. Skriv forkortet antall og kraften i 10 som en to begrepene blir multiplisert sammen. For eksempel, hvis antallet er 300.000.000 sykluser, konvertere den til 300 x 10 ^ 6.

2 Konverter instruksjon teller i vitenskapelig notasjon. For eksempel, hvis undervisningen teller er 30000000, konvertere den til 30 x 10 ^ 6.

3 Del CPU klokke sykluser teller ved instruksjon teller. For eksempel dele 300 x 10 ^ 6 av 30 x 10 ^ 6. Svaret vil være 10. Dette er sykluser per instruksjon.